Datatable select sum group by c#
WebDataTable table = dataSet.Tables ["YourTableName"]; // Declare an object variable. object sumObject; sumObject = table.Compute ("Sum (Amount)", string.Empty); Display the result in your Total Amount Label like so: lblTotalAmount.Text = sumObject.ToString (); Share Improve this answer Follow edited Jun 1, 2024 at 8:48 aloisdg 21.8k 6 87 101 WebApr 4, 2024 · Edited the answer, as my understanding regarding the requirements were incorrect, we need to GroupBy using the columns - Block (string),Transplant(Datetime),Variety(string) and create the sum of Quantity1 (int),Quantity2 (int). Following code shall help (It use the Linq API):
Datatable select sum group by c#
Did you know?
WebJun 23, 2014 · GroupBy (m => m.PersonType). Select (c => new { Type = c.Key, Count = c.Count (), Total = c.Sum (p => p.BusinessEntityID) }); } public void GroupBy9 () { var list1 = dbEntities.People. GroupBy (m => m.PersonType). Select (c => new { Type = c.Key, Max = c.Max (), }); } Share Improve this answer Follow answered Jan 7, 2024 at 12:33 WebMar 29, 2013 · Select TeamID, Count (*) From Table Group By TeamID but in my application, the only way I know how to handle this would be something like this: Dictionary d = new Dictionary (); foreach (DataRow dr in dt.Rows) { if (d.ContainsKey (dr.ID)) { d [dr.ID] = d [dr.ID] + 1; } else { d.Add (dr.ID, 1); } } Is there a …
Web1 Answer Sorted by: 44 That's pretty easy - just use the Sum extension method on the group. var groupedData = from b in dataTable.AsEnumerable () group b by b.Field ("chargetag") into g select new { ChargeTag = g.Key, Count = g.Count (), ChargeSum = g.Sum (x => x.Field ("charge")) }; WebMar 28, 2024 · I have a datatable that looks like this. Once the datatable is populated, I use the code below to group by name and sum. var result = from tab in …
http://duoduokou.com/csharp/40874523111395779149.html WebSep 2, 2016 · The DataTable Compute function accepts two parameters 1. Expression – It is an Aggregate function such as SUM, COUNT, MIN, MAX and AVG. 2. Filter – It is used to filter rows like WHERE clause. If set blank then all rows are considered.
WebC# datatable中GROUPBY子句中的多列,c#,C#,我有一个数据表包含3列计数,内存,核心。现在我试图通过内存和内核来获得计数组的总和 我正在使用以下代码: var queryG = from row in dtFilterX.AsEnumerable() group row by …
WebJul 6, 2024 · Select sum(a) as 'a', b from myTable group by b And the sql sever make a table with two columns, 'a' and 'b', so how can i do this in C# and using DataTables? I saw the examples of DataTable.Compute() in MSDN and the other related sources for aggregating and grouping the data in a datatable, ... chinatown restaurants las vegasWebJan 25, 2024 · Let's take an example to calculate the sum of the DataTable column using the compute method of DataTable. DataTable DataTable dt = new DataTable (); dt.Columns.AddRange (new DataColumn [4] { new DataColumn ("ProductId", typeof(int)), new DataColumn ("ProductName", typeof(string)), new DataColumn ("Qty", typeof(int)), china town restaurant singaporeWebЧтобы добиться того, вам следует подзапросом по первому предложению, потом сделать main query, чтобы его просуммировать. Попробуйте так WITH CTE AS ( SELECT a.username ,a.name ,a.description... grams to grams stoichiometry practiceWebC# datatable中GROUPBY子句中的多列,c#,C#,我有一个数据表包含3列计数,内存,核心。现在我试图通过内存和内核来获得计数组的总和 我正在使用以下代码: var queryG = … grams to inches calculatorWeb我正在努力使LINQ Group By成為我的大腦,並且在我的知識上有一個小缺陷。 我想按多個列進行分組,這些列我知道可以對new 和某些字段進行處理。 唯一的問題是,基於某些查詢字符串值,我可能會或可能不想將它們包括在內。 我有這個: 我可能希望我的匿名對象僅具有第一個字段,或最后兩個字段 ... grams to inchesWebJan 10, 2024 · DataTable dtOriginal = new DataTable (); dtOriginal.Columns.AddRange ( new DataColumn [] { new DataColumn ( "Id" ), new DataColumn ( "Amount 1" ), new DataColumn ( "Amount 2" ), new DataColumn ( "Amount 3" ) }); dtOriginal.Rows.Add ( 1, 2, 2, 2 ); dtOriginal.Rows.Add ( 12, 4, 6, 4 ); dtOriginal.Rows.Add ( 12, 6, 6, 5 ); … grams to gsm converterWebApr 3, 2024 · GroupBy (Function (row) New With { Key .Name = row.Field (Of String) ("Name"), Key .Color = row.Field (Of String) ("Color") }) Dim tableResult = table.Clone () For Each grp In fruitGroups tableResult.Rows.Add (grp.Key.Name, grp.Sum (Function (row) row.Field (Of Int32) ("Quantity")), grp.Key.Color) Next chinatown restaurants los angeles